Team Traveller is club composed of students, alumni, faculty and staff of Washington and Lee University and local bike enthusiasts. We are located in the heart of the Shenandoah Valley in Lexington, Virginia. The club promotes cycling at all levels: Racing, Charity and recreational rides and advocacy. The club began in January of 2007 with two members keen on racing. We trained through the winter to prepare for our races. In February, we rode 400 miles from Richmond, Virginia to Norristown, Pennsylvania (just outside Philadelphia) to raise $12,000.00 for the National Parkinson's Foundation. Over the summer, we worked hard to develop the team through recruitment, sponsorship and publicity. We've grown from a handful of members to 34. We've participated in 12 races, between March and October and won six of those races, with strong finishes five others. For the 2008 season, we have an aggressive race schedule and plan on participating in the eight-man team Race Across America in June.
